Capacity note for the Larkspur billing service, ahead of the Q3 migration to the shared Postgres cluster in the Veltwood region. Each app pod currently opens its own pool, and under peak load we observed connection counts approaching the cluster's hard ceiling. The proposal is to cap per-pod pools conservatively and rely on the pgproxy tier to absorb bursts; idle timeouts are shortened so drained pods release connections within a minute. Please sanity-check the arithmetic against our 14-pod peak. The proposed pool constants are as follows.

limits module of yahag-kahip:
QUOTAS = {
    "quenion": 636,
    "ralys": 899,
    "istael": 695,
    "eliion": 652,
    "pelius": 657,
    "zormir": 103,
    "keleth": 279,
}

# Service Accounts: String Extraction

The `extract-i18n` script pulls translatable strings from all Bramblewick repos and pushes them to the Glossa service. It runs under the `i18n-extractor` service account. Do not run it under your personal account; Glossa rate-limits individual users aggressively. The account has write access to the staging catalog only. Set the token in your shell before invoking the script. The current staging token is below.

API key for kahap-kafog: zpat15_6qzxZ7YR8aDwjmp

Heads up: if the Lintrock baseline file in the Quarrow repo drifts from main, CI fails with a "stale baseline" error even when the code is fine. Quick fix is to regenerate the baseline on a clean checkout and re-push. If a customer build is blocked, confirm the failing run matches the token below before escalating.

build token for yadug-yagag: htk21_c863c33eb8b82c0c9c152

Ticket: Hardware lab access request — Brindlemoor Technologies, Building C. Requester: Tams Oberly, firmware team. Tams requires ongoing access to the hardware lab (room C-114) for validation work on the Quillset bench rigs through end of quarter. Access should be limited to weekdays, 07:00–19:00, per lab policy. The ESD smock requirement applies on every entry, and the lab log must be signed each visit. Facilities has approved the request; the temporary door-pass code to be issued is shown below.

badge for hahaf-yahig: bdg-IGAAD-4